Course Overview

This course is open to all students who are over 19, with particular emphasis on those with an interest in Art and Design and who wish to study within this area at degree course level.

This is a one-year course with excellent progression opportunities at both local and national universities and internally to the College’s own degree programmes. Although the course offers no specific placement opportunities, we have links with alternate creative organisations allowing opportunity to participate in live exhibitions throughout the year.

An ideal candidate will possess a passion for Art and Design acquired through their personal interests or commercial activities in this field.

You will learn through formal tutor led sessions within an art studio environment, group discussions and critiques, individual practical work and extensive research activities outside of the classroom to include gallery visits.

How You Will Be Assessed

The course involves a variety of assessment techniques including practical work, written assignments and oral and visual presentations.

Attendance Expectations

The course requires you to attend College for at least three days a week. You will have independent studio access on the two days you will not be timetabled to attend.
